Initial Steps and Planning

Before launching the business, the entrepreneur identified a niche market: small local businesses looking to increase their online presence. They conducted market research to understand client needs and competitors’ offerings. A clear value proposition was developed: providing affordable, customized Instagram marketing services that deliver measurable results.

Building Skills and Portfolio

With limited experience, the founder invested time in learning Instagram marketing strategies, content creation, and analytics. They created sample campaigns for hypothetical clients to showcase their skills. Additionally, they offered free services to a few local businesses in exchange for testimonials and case studies, which helped build credibility.

Launching the Business

The entrepreneur established a professional online presence, including a website and social media profiles. They promoted their services through local networking events, online classifieds, and social media groups. Pricing was initially low to attract early clients and build a portfolio.

Scaling and Growth

As the client base grew, the entrepreneur expanded services to include content planning, hashtag research, and advertising campaigns. They hired freelancers to handle increased workload and maintained quality through regular training. Word-of-mouth referrals and positive reviews led to a steady increase in clients.
